The asp might’ve been dangerous in Cleopatra’s time, but today an ASP (Application Service Provider) could save your agency’s life. The major vendors, such as Applied Systems, e-bix, and AMS Services, offer agents and brokers the use of their agency management system software over the Internet through high-capacity servers that are managed by and located in the vendor’s facilities. This document by Sharon Cunningham will help you determine whether it’s time for you to consider using an ASP.

In addition to working in the business, more and more agency principals and managers are working on the business by focusing on technology and workflow improvements. The latest Future One agency survey confirms this trend ― 72% of the agents surveyed responded that core management issues for them are to make their internal operations more efficient and to use technology to conduct business with carriers more efficiently. Jeff Yates shows you how to improve agency workflows with technology.
